    • An adventurous walrus escapes from the zoo, seeking excitement beyond its confines. As the zookeeper chases him, the walrus dons various hats to blend in, exploring potential new identities—from a construction worker in a hardhat to a dancer in a red swimming cap. This charming wordless picture book invites readers to follow his whimsical journey through different professions and settings, celebrating creativity and the joy of exploration.

      A whimsical exploration of the secret lives of road sign figures unfolds in this wordless picture book. Through vibrant illustrations, readers are invited to imagine the playful antics of these characters when they believe no one is watching. The book combines creativity and visual storytelling, making it a delightful experience for both children and adults.

      The kids are in for a treat when their parents leave them with a babysitter who is truly out of this world--an alien! A Golden Duck Notable Picture Book When their parents go out for the evening, a brother and sister are left with a babysitter unlike any they've ever had before--an alien from another planet! But even though she seems a little strange, the kids quickly see that this babysitter can make anything fun...even brushing their teeth and doing their homework. This story is literally E.T. meets Mary Poppins, and as soon as the Babysitter from Another Planet is gone, the kids can't wait for her to come back again. With references to everything from '50s Science Fiction movies (sure to produce a chuckle from knowing parents) to ET, bestselling author Stephen Savage has produced a visual and verbal tour de force that will have kids begging for more. An ILA-CBC Children's Choice! A CBC Children's Choice Book Awards Finalist
